The field of manufacturing engineering involves designing and implementing processes in the manufacture of products. It requires excellent organizational, writing, and analytical skills. They create new products, design schematics, and conduct research to determine the most economical solution. Manufacturing engineers could work in different areas of a company like sales, purchasing, and executive management. They can also design manuals, bulletins and technical guides. To become a manufacturing engineering engineer, you need to be able apply your knowledge about materials, fabrication methods, toolings, assembly methods, and quality assurance standards. The job also requires you to create improvements in the manufacturing systems. Your goal is to increase efficiency by finding ways to improve productivity and minimize cost. For promotion to the middle-level position, you need to have at least three year's experience. You will be given increasing responsibility as you advance in your career.

Education required

The job of a manufacturing engineer requires high levels of technical proficiency. They design, set up, and optimise production processes. They aim to reduce environmental impact and make products and processes more efficient. Manufacturing engineers work as both designers and analysts. They must continue to learn new skills. An individual must have the ability to work in a team and communicate well. Listed below are some of the educational requirements for becoming a manufacturing engineer.


There are many requirements for manufacturing engineers. A bachelor's degree is required. Many employers will require candidates who have passed the Fundamentals of Engineering exam to be employed. The exam can be taken during a student’s senior year in an undergraduate Engineering program. Employers may also require certification and formal training to be a manufacturing engineer. However, some employers prefer candidates who have completed an internship or have worked in an engineering firm during college.

What is a Mechanical Engineer?

A mechanical engineer designs machines and tools for humans.

To solve real-world problems, mechanical engineers combine mathematics, physics and engineering principles.

A mechanical engineer could be involved with product development, maintenance, quality control and research.
